Project Overview: Veteran Affairs Hospital – Oxygen Tank Installation
Indianapolis, IN
Shuck Corporation partnered with the Veteran Affairs Hospital in Indianapolis to complete a critical infrastructure upgrade: the installation of a new oxygen tank structure. This essential improvement began with the demolition and removal of the existing tank, followed by the installation of a high-strength, cast-in-place concrete equipment pad engineered to support the new, larger tank.
To ensure proper fit and functionality, the retention wall was extended, and the entire installation was enclosed with custom security fencing designed for both protection and compliance. Beyond general trades, Shuck Corporation also led on-site project management and coordination, overseeing all phases of the build to meet rigorous safety, quality, and scheduling standards.
Scope of Work
•Concrete demolition and excavation
•Structural cast-in-place concrete pad
•Concrete reinforcement
•Retention wall extension
•Specialty sealants and coatings
•Security fencing installation
•Landscaping restoration
•On-site project management and coordination
